Hello all,

I've got an question about the wildshape ability per 3.0 rules..

In the book say's you chose one creature you wildshape into.. Is this an one time choice or can you chose everytime you want? And what if it is an one time choice? When you gain, Tiny, Large etc.. shapes.. does that still apply for the first chosen animal? Or can you then change? Cause changing in an tiny ape or something is just weird..

Hope anyone can clarify this for me.

Thanks :)

In the book say's you chose one creature you wildshape into.. Is this an one time choice or can you chose everytime you want?
One creature per use of wildshape. Each use of wildshape can be a different creature, i.e. wolf the first time, cheetah the second, porpoise the third, etc. Only limitation is a fluff one that the PC should have at least some familiarity with the animal in question. That can often fall by the wayside in play in favor of coolness and optimization.

It's often modeled using Knowledge (nature) ranks to check if the druid is familiar enough to take a shape.
